Complete easy to use self-hosted standalone solution built on top of ebusd to replace Vaillant remote control system (MultiMATIC, SensoAPP, MyVaillant, etc.)

• Independent solution (You are your own "cloud").
• No built in trackers / telemetry.
• Easy setup. The only thing you have to do is to select what Zones and Circuits you want to display.
• Intuitive (to the author, of course) lighweight Web interface with detailed explanation for the settings and parameters changed.
• Always actual data as parameters are read from the system "on the fly" at the time of corresponding interface page is loaded.
• Depending on the model and generation of the controller (currently supported all generations of VRC700 and VRC720), the program supports up to 9 circuits and up to 9 zones, plus management of the time windows, desired temperatures and special operating modes.
• Any heating system configuration with supported controller will work, no matter what additional equipment is used as all management is performed through the controller (the same way as it's done by manufacturer).
• Display and explanation of the status and error codes for supported families of the heat generators with ebus interface (turboTEC, atmoTEC, eloBLOCK, ecoTEC, ecoVIT, ecoCRAFT).
• Support for the cascade of heat generators (for heat generators in cascade the following parameters are available: status code, temperature of the supply and return lines, error code. Sending notification in case of heat generators failure).
• Display of user-selected system parameters (up to 10 parameters).
• Sending error notifications, current status reports, and remote system management via your own Telegram bot.
• Multiple user accounts with several permission levels: read only, normal user, specialist.
• Saving and restoration of the program settings through the configuration file.
• Built-in L2TP/IPsec VPN client for remote access to the program's web interface.
• The ability to change all available settings of the controller and heat generator (experimental function for experienced users).
• Export of the available controller settings into TXT file.
• Automatic change of the heat curve for selected heating circuit(s) depending on the outdoor temperature (experimental function for experienced users).
• Automatic date and time correction of the controller using internet-syncronized clock in the mini-pc.
• Ability to control system behaviour using external contact (requires a special USB device). Currently only one function implemented for VRC700 controller.
• Supports both wired (Ethernet) and WiFi connection.
• Implementation in the form of a lightweight web interface allows access from any device with a web browser (phone, tablet, PC, even smart-watch).
• Program update via Internet or via downloadable zip package.
• Limited number of supported controllers (VRC700, VRC720). Other controllers (for example, VRT380) could be added if significant user demand is shown. No support for systems where controllers are not installed.
• Focus on heating. Currently no interface pages for managing cooling / ventilation (some parameters, however, could be set using direct set mode). Could be added if user interest is shown.
• No protection for Web interface. System should be used only in controlled enviroment (LAN) with external access only via VPN.
• No fuel consumption / energy statistics data interface pages. Could be added in case of user demand.
• No integration with smart home systems. Acts as a pure standalone solution.
• No virtualization support. Should be run on a real "hardware" only.
